Their first big announcement was in the area of software-defined data centers: vCloud Suite 5.8 brings new features in site recovery manager and user data protection, plus improved interoperability with NSX, allowing you to customize the provisioning of NSX firewall routing services using vCloud Suite technologies. And it features vSphere Support Assistant, which is a free vCenter plugin you can use to identify issues before they become actual problems. The next big announcement was of the EVO offerings. EVO is VMware’s brand for their hyper-converged infrastructure technologies, and VMware announced two versions of EVO converged infrastructure solutions: EVO Rail and EVO Rack. EVO Rail is a 2U 4-node rack appliance that you can purchase directly from your server hardware vendor with VMware technologies fully enabled on it. It’s the easiest way to roll out a software-defined data center. EVO Rack delivers a full hyper-converged infrastructure used to build and operate a high performance software-defined data center. The third big announcement was the convergence of VMware’s management products into the vRealize line of offerings. The vRealize Suite includes vRealize Cloud Management Platform and vRealize Operations Air, vRealize Automation Air, and vRealize Business Air. The vRealize Suite will greatly help clients manage the delivery of IT services whether they are hosted in their data center or from an external cloud provider all under one unified management experience.
